



Sileni Estates is a major vineyard and winery development in Hawk’s Bay, New Zealand’s oldest established vineyard area. The first vintage was in 1998 and since then the wines have won world wide acclaim.
Sileni Estates is named after the Sileni who featured in Roman mythology alongside Bacchus, the god of wine. They celebrated good wine, good food and good company.
Sileni boasts a state of the art winery designed to crush over 1500 tons of grapes. Our Winemaking Team have honed their winemaking skills in Alsace, Bordeaux, Burgundy, California, Chile and Oregon, striving to maintain high standards in environmentally sustainable viticulture and winemaking practices. Sileni Estates produce hand crafted wines that reflect the unique characteristics of the vineyards.
The vineyards and winery are based near Hastings, Hawke’s Bay, on the east coast of the North Island of New Zealand. It has a southern latitude of 39° and a climate similar to that of some of the great wine regions of the world.
